Beardlip Penstemon and Pink Pampas Grass Physical Information

Beardlip Penstemon and Pink Pampas Grass physical information is very important for comparison. Beardlip Penstemon height is 60.00 cm and width 45.70 cm whereas Pink Pampas Grass height is 240.00 cm and width 150.00 cm. The color specification of Beardlip Penstemon and Pink Pampas Grass are as follows:

  • Beardlip Penstemon flower color: Red, Rose and Crimson

  • Beardlip Penstemon leaf color: Green

  • Pink Pampas Grass flower color: Pink

  • Pink Pampas Grass leaf color: Green and Gray Green
